Book Details

The most compelling homes feel effortless and deeply connected to the lives within them. For Robson Rak, this sense of ease is carefully composed. Architecture and interiors are conceived as one: light, volume and material working in quiet dialogue to create spaces that feel grounded, generous and instinctively liveable. Defined by craftsmanship, material integrity and meticulous detail, their work reveals itself slowly. What first appears restrained unfolds into richness, subtle shifts of light and finely tuned proportions. These are homes designed to be lived in, to evolve and to support the rhythms of everyday life. Organised by guiding themes, this monograph reflects on the studio’s design process and their enduring idea of home, how it shapes us, anchors us and moves beyond trend. Through evocative photography and personal commentary, it offers an intimate look at a practice where architecture and interiors are inseparable, and where thoughtful design elevates everyday life.
